B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, particularly formulated for feed-grade use and analyzed to fulfill stringent high-quality and protection requirements. BHT is a lipophilic natural and organic compound that is generally made use of being an antioxidant in different industrial programs. In animal nourishment, BHT FEED GRADE TEST is commonly utilised to avoid the oxidation of fats and oils in animal feed, thereby preserving the nutritional benefit and lengthening the shelf life of the feed. Oxidized fats don't just eliminate nutritional efficacy but could also create harmful compounds, impacting the wellness and growth of livestock. The inclusion of BHT in feed involves demanding testing to make certain it adheres to regulatory requirements and is particularly Risk-free for consumption by animals, which finally enters the human foods chain. The tests protocols normally evaluate the purity, efficacy, and possible residues in animal tissues.
Yet another crucial compound in the chemical domain is Pentachloropyridine. This compound is actually a chlorinated by-product of pyridine and has garnered interest as a consequence of its utility as an intermediate inside the synthesis of agrochemicals, dyes, and prescription drugs. Its significant degree of chlorination causes it to be a potent compound, which ought to be handled with care due to likely toxicity and environmental fears. Pentachloropyridine serves as being a creating block in chemical synthesis, allowing for chemists to create a lot more advanced molecules Which might be Employed in herbicides, insecticides, or simply specialty polymers. The managing and disposal of Pentachloropyridine are controlled, given its probable environmental persistence and bioaccumulation risk. Industries dealing with this compound typically adopt closed-method production techniques and arduous safety protocols to attenuate publicity.
M-Phenylene Diamine, normally abbreviated as MPD, can be an aromatic amine that options prominently in the creation of aramid fibers, which are perfectly-noted for their heat resistance and strength. Kevlar and Nomex, Employed in human body armor and hearth-resistant clothing, respectively, are produced applying MPD being a crucial precursor. The compound itself contains a benzene ring with two amino groups in the meta positions, which makes it appropriate for making polymers with attractive thermal and mechanical Homes. M-Phenylene Diamine (MPD) can also be Utilized in the dye business, significantly in hair dyes and various cosmetic purposes, Though its use has been curtailed in a few locations as a result of protection issues. When producing goods that contains MPD, good occupational security techniques are essential to defend personnel from extended exposure, which could lead to skin sensitization or other medical issues.
O-Phenylene Diamine (OPDA), while structurally much like MPD, differs from the positioning of the amino groups, which substantially influences its chemical reactivity and software. OPDA is frequently used in the production of dyes and pigments, in which it contributes on the development of vivid shades which have been secure and long-Long lasting. Additionally it is used in the synthesis of heterocyclic compounds and prescribed drugs. OPDA’s role in corrosion inhibitors and rubber substances even more highlights its versatility. Nonetheless, comparable to other aromatic amines, OPDA is usually affiliated with toxicity challenges, and thus, its use is thoroughly controlled and monitored. The importance of correct managing, proper storage, and suitable protecting actions can't be overstated when working with OPDA in almost any industrial location.
Pinacolone is another noteworthy compound with various purposes. It's really a ketone Using the molecular method C6H12O and it is utilized largely as an intermediate while in the synthesis of pesticides and herbicides, significantly within the manufacture of triazole fungicides and specific plant development regulators. Pinacolone’s composition includes a tertiary butyl group, which contributes to its exceptional reactivity in organic and natural synthesis. Over and above agriculture, it may also be located in the manufacture of prescribed drugs and fragrances. Pinacolone is valued for its capability to bear nucleophilic substitution and condensation reactions, which makes it a important reagent in laboratory and industrial processes. While it can be fewer dangerous than a few of the Formerly talked over compounds, security safety measures remain essential to mitigate any hazards connected with its volatility and potential irritant Qualities.
2-Heptanone is often a ketone that Normally takes place in certain crops and can be found in modest quantities in human sweat and selected animal secretions. It is often Employed in the fragrance and taste industries as a consequence of its pleasant, fruity odor. Moreover, 2-Heptanone has identified programs as being a solvent and intermediate in organic synthesis. Curiously, investigate has instructed that it may well Participate in a task in chemical signaling, specially in insects, in which it acts as an alarm pheromone. This has led to its review in pest Management strategies and behavioral science. Industrially, two-Heptanone is synthesized to be used in coatings, adhesives, and cleaners. Its rather small toxicity causes it to be suited to use in client merchandise, Though proper labeling and handling Guidance are constantly mandated.
